Is Kate tamed or pretending to be tamed? Is her obeisance to Petruchio sincere or ironic? The Taming of the Shrew has been controversial at least since 1897, when George Bernard Shaw called Shakespeare’s play an “insult to womanhood and manhood.” Which is why modern productions find ways to rethink it. Jean-Christophe Maillot recasts his ballet as the eternal search for one’s ideal other half. —L.J.
